Aims
to adopt a systematic approach to searching and utilising literature
to explore approaches to evidence synthesis
to develop skills required for critical appraisal of literature or evidence

Module Content
Outline Syllabus:Evidence based practice and beyond
Introduction to critical appraisal.
The theories of critical appraisal.
Developing a research question (PICO)
The process of searching and utilising evidence.
Conducting a systematic literature search
Reference management and screening
Measuring quality within research. (CASP/DARE)
Data extraction and introduction to evidence synthesis
- Meta-analysis and methods for combining quantitative evidence
- Exploring other methods of evidence synthesis
